Catholic Recipe: Plain Tomato Sauce

INGREDIENTS

  • 3 Tablespoons olive oil
  • 1 small onion, chopped
  • 1 6 ounces can tomato paste
  • 28-29 ounces canned Italian plum tomatoes, strained
  • 3 cups water
  • salt and pepper
  • 1/2 bay leaf (optional)
  • 1/2 teaspoon oregano (optional)

This is a basic meatless Italian tomato sauce. Sicilian in origin. This sauce be used over the Capelletti (Little Hats) on Epiphany Eve.

DIRECTIONS

Sauté onion in oil in enamel or stainless steel saucepan until soft. Add tomato paste, strained tomatoes, and water. Stir until well blended, add seasonings, and cook uncovered over low flame until thick, about 1 hour. Enough for 1 pound any kind of pasta.

Recipe Source: Mama Mia Italian Cookbook: The Home Book of Italian Cooking by Angela Catanzaro, Liveright Publishing Corporation, 1955
